什麼是片上系統 (SoC)?

什麼是片上系統 (SoC)?

這些天來,關於 Apple M1 芯片和智能手機的討論太多了,你可以聽到他們使用的片上系統 (SoC) 設計。但什麼是 SoC,它們與處理器和微處理器有何不同?我們將解釋。

片上系統:簡要定義

片上系統是將計算機系統的許多元件組合到單個芯片中的集成電路。SoC 始終包括 CPU,但也可能包括系統內存、外圍控制器(用於 USB、存儲)和更高級的外圍設備,例如圖形處理單元 (GPU)、專用神經網絡電路、無線電(用於藍牙或 Wi-Fi) . Fi) 等等。

片上系統不同於具有 CPU 芯片和單獨的控制器芯片、GPU 和 RAM 的傳統 PC,可以根據需要進行更換、升級或更換。SoC 的使用使計算機更小、更快、更便宜且能耗更低。

電子集成簡史

自 20 世紀初以來,電子學的發展遵循了可預見的兩大趨勢:小型化和集成化。隨著時間的推移,小型化導致電容器電阻器晶體管等單個電子元件變得更小。隨著1958 年集成電路(IC) 的發明,集成將多個電子元件組合到一塊矽中,從而實現了更大的小型化。

隨著電子產品的小型化發生在 20 世紀,計算機也變得更小。最早的數字計算機由大型分立元件組成,例如繼電器或真空管。後來他們使用分立晶體管,然後是集成電路組。1972年,英特爾將計算機中央處理器(CPU)的元素組合成一個單一的集成電路,第一個商用單片微處理器誕生了。有了微處理器,計算機可以比以往更小,耗電更少。

進入微控制器和片上系統

1974 年,德州儀器發布了第一款微控制器,這是一種將主存儲器和 I/O 設備與 CPU 集成在一個芯片上的微處理器。CPU、RAM、內存控制器、串口控制器等不需要單獨的IC,它們都可以放在一個芯片中,用於袖珍計算器和電子玩具等小型嵌入式應用。

在 PC 時代的大部分時間裡,使用帶有獨立控制器芯片、RAM 和圖形硬件的微處理器產生了最靈活、最強大的個人計算機。微控制器通常受限於一般計算任務,因此使用帶有離散支持芯片的微處理器的傳統方法仍然存在。

最近,對智能手機和平板電腦的推動已經比微處理器或微控制器進一步推動了集成。結果是一個片上系統,可以將現代計算機系統的許多元素(GPU、蜂窩調製解調器、AI 加速器、USB 控制器、網絡接口)與處理器和系統內存一起打包到單個封裝中。這是電子產品持續集成和小型化的又一步,可能會持續到未來。

為什麼要使用片上系統?

在單個裸片上放置更多計算機系統元件可降低功率需求、降低成本、提高性能並減小物理尺寸。所有這些都有助於創造更強大的智能手機、平板電腦和筆記本電腦,從而減少電池壽命。

例如,Apple 以製造功能強大、緊湊的計算設備而自豪。在過去的 14 年中,Apple 在其 iPhone 和 iPad 產品線中使用了 SoC。起初,他們使用其他公司開發的基於 ARM 的 SoC。2010 年,Apple 推出了A4 SoC,這是 Apple 設計的第一款 iPhone SoC。從那時起,Apple 對其 A 系列芯片的改進取得了巨大成功。SoC 幫助 iPhone 消耗更少的電量,同時保持緊湊並不斷提高其功能。其他智能手機製造商也在使用 SoC。

直到最近,SoC還很少出現在台式電腦中。2020 年,Apple 推出了 M1,這是其首款適用於 Mac 台式機和筆記本電腦的 SoC。M1 將 CPU、GPU、內存等集成在一個矽芯片上。2021 年,Apple 通過發布 M1 Pro 和 M1 Max 改進了 M1。這三款芯片都提供了令人印象深刻的 Mac 性能,同時比大多數 PC 中的傳統分立微處理器架構消耗更少的功率。

Raspberry Pi 4 是一款深受愛好者歡迎的計算機,它的核心功能也使用了片上系統 ( Broadcom BCM2711 ),這降低了設備成本(約 35 美元)並提供了足夠的功率。SoC 擁有美好的未來,因為它們延續了一個多世紀前開始的集成和小型化電子產品的傳統。未來激動人心的時刻!

發佈留言

發佈留言必須填寫的電子郵件地址不會公開。 必填欄位標示為 *